Turtle fca2dda37d refactor(cli): unify the arg grammar — one program, --config flag, real web subcommand
Drop the bare `dsh <config>` positional in favor of a `--config <path>` flag.
Without a root positional, `web` can be a real Commander subcommand in one
program instead of the reserved-first-token dispatch to a second parser, so
`dsh --help` lists every mode natively (no hand-pasted command text) and the
second parser + reserved-token machinery are gone.

Grammar:
  dsh                       TUI (shipped tree + ~/.dsh overlay)
  dsh --config <path>       TUI, alternate tree (demos/tests only)
  dsh --resume <id>         TUI, resume a session
  dsh -p "task"             headless one-shot
  dsh web [--host --port --dev]

`dsh` is the product front door with no positional; `--config` exists only so
demo:cordis, demo:code-mode, and the keyless PTY smokes can point the shipped
bin at an example tree. Those three sites and the /resume re-exec argv move to
`--config <path>`. The `-p` + `--config`/`--resume` mode-mixing guard and the
cordis.yml-owns-host/port-default fix are preserved.

Agent Note + Chinese pair, README, tui.ts docs updated. All 13 PTY smokes
(including code-mode via --config and the exec-replace resume handoff) green.
